tag_insight = "Vladimir Nadvornik discovered a buffer overflow in GraphicsMagick and
  ImageMagick allows user-assisted attackers to cause a denial of service
  and possibly execute execute arbitrary code via a PALM image that is
  not properly handled by the ReadPALMImage function in coders/palm.c.

  This is related to an earlier fix for CVE-2006-5456 that did not fully
  correct the issue.
  
  Updated packages have been patched to correct this issue.";

tag_affected = "ImageMagick on Mandriva Linux 2006.0,
  Mandriva Linux 2006.0/X86_64,
  Mandriva Linux 2007.0,
  Mandriva Linux 2007.0/X86_64";
tag_solution = "Please Install the Updated Packages.";
